Specifications

Self-noise levels
The self-noise is measured with the calibration set to –26.0 dB corresponding to a microphone sensitivity of 50 mV/Pa. For voltage input, the level 0 dB then corresponds to 1µV. Typical values for the self-noise are 5dB lower than the values stated. The noise levels are measured without light in the display.

Noise measured with 18 pF microphone dummy and microphone preamplifier Nor1209, averaged over 30 s of measurement time:
Spectral weighting functions:
A-weighted: 13 dB
C-weighted: 15 dB
Z-normal -weighted: 25 dB
Z-wide -weighted: 45 dB
Filter bands:
1/3 oct: 0,4 Hz to 5,0 Hz:45 dB
1/3 oct: 6.3 Hz to 250 Hz: 10 dB
1/3 oct: 315 Hz to 20 kHz: 5 dB

Noise measured with Nor1225 microphone and preamplifier Nor1209, averaged over 30 s of measurement time:
Spectral weighting functions:
A-weighted: 18 dB
C-weighted: 22 dB
Z-normal -weighted: 30 dB
Z-wide -weighted: 50 dB
Filter bands:
1/3 oct: 0,4 Hz to 5,0 Hz: 45 dB
1/3 oct: 6.3 Hz to 250 Hz: 15 dB
1/3 oct: 315 Hz to 20 kHz: 10 dB

Noise measured with the input terminal on the sound level meter short-circuited to ground, averaged over 30 s of measurement time:
Spectral weighting functions:
A-weighted: 10 dB
C-weighted: 10 dB
Z-normal -weighted: 15 dB
Z-wide -weighted: 15 dB
Filter bands:
1/3 oct: 0,4 Hz to 5,0 Hz: 0 dB
1/3 oct: 6.3 Hz to 250 Hz: 0 dB
1/3 oct: 315 Hz to 20 kHz: 7 dB
